NeighbourhoodThis 91 m² apartment on the Prinses Ariane Promenade sits in a lively part of Rijswijk. With energy label A, it's efficient and modernised. The asking price of €435,000 is right in line with the market, the median in the neighbourhood is exactly that. For context, apartments in Rijswijk average €4,526 per m², so this one is fairly priced.
The Artiestenbuurt is densely built, with mostly flats and a young population, many 25-45 year olds. One resident sums it up: "A nice neighbourhood, but not very safe. I am very happy with where I live. Easily accessible and shops nearby. But it is very safe here. I see too often messages that someone has been stabbed or beaten up." That's based on a single review, so take it as one perspective. The neighbourhood Artiestenbuurt has a high density of addresses, typical of a very strongly urban area.
For groceries, the Hoogvliet is just around the corner, and an AH XL is a couple of streets away. Schools are a bit further, the nearest primary, WSKO St. Jozefbasisschool, is about a ten-minute walk. The municipality Rijswijk offers good public transport links, with a train station a ten-minute walk away.

Yes, it's in line with the market. The median price in the Artiestenbuurt is exactly €435,000, and the average price per m² is €4,526. At 91 m², that would come to about €412,000, but this apartment has a modern energy label A, which adds value.
The Artiestenbuurt is a very urban area with a high density of addresses. It's popular among young adults and singles, with many flats. One resident describes it as easily accessible with shops nearby, but notes safety concerns. The area has a mix of ages, though few families with children.
The Hoogvliet is just 95 metres away, so you can walk there in a minute. An AH XL is 364 metres away, and there are several other supermarkets within a short walk.
The apartment has energy label A, which is very efficient. This means low energy costs and a good environmental performance. In the neighbourhood, 55.4% of homes have label A+ or better, so this is a solid rating.
Yes, the nearest train station is 1.0 km away, about a ten-minute walk. This makes commuting to The Hague or other cities convenient.
Currently, there are 40 apartments for sale in the Artiestenbuurt. The average time to sell is 38 days, which suggests a balanced market.
